Bars cited for liquor violations

A number of bars in Northeast Pennsylvania were cited for various liquor law violations by the state police Bureau of Liquor Control Enforcement.

Scranton

- JNOT Inc., 872 Providence Road, was cited for the sole corporate officer consuming alcoholic beverages while tending bar or serving alcoholic beverages on Nov. 17.

- John Heil's, owned by John C. Heil, 1002-1006 Wheeler Ave., for having a loudspeaker that could be heard beyond the licensee's property line Dec. 27.

Dickson City

- Ruby Tuesday, 2 E. Ravine St., for failing to notify the Liquor Control Board within 15 days of a change of manager on Dec. 17.

Dunmore

- Becchetti Co., 1206 O'Neill Highway, for issuing checks for the purchase of alcoholic beverages when there were insufficient funds for payment on Nov. 9.

Honesdale

- Laura L. Conklin, 548 Main St., failed to follow agreement with the Liquor Control Board regarding additional restrictions upon the subject license on Oct. 18.

In addition, the following bars were cited for possessing or operating gambling devices, permitting gambling or lotteries, pool­selling or bookmaking on the licensed premises. This comes 6 months after 200 law enforcement officials led by the Bureau of Liquor Control Enforce­ment pulled about 400 video poker and slot machines from bars and an assortment of other businesses. The bureau de­­clined to comment at this time on whether these citations are a result of the raid, citing an ongoing investigation.
